Prepared for the incoming director ahead of the leadership review. The Harlowe line currently carries three pricing tiers, last adjusted two years ago. Margins have compressed due to component costs from our Ostvale suppliers, and the mid-tier now underperforms against internal benchmarks. Competitor movement in the Bremmer market suggests room for a measured uplift without volume loss. Full modelling is attached separately. Our intended pricing position for the coming cycle is recorded in the note that follows.

management briefing: The steering committee signed off on a budget of $470.5 million for Project Julax.

## v2.4.1 — Turnstile Counter

Welcome aboard! This release of Gateline fixes the double-count bug at Bramwick Arena's north gates — turns out rapid re-entries within 300ms were logged twice. We also added a nightly reconciliation job that compares counts against steward tallies, so you'll see fewer mystery discrepancies in the dashboard. If anything looks off after deploy, ping the person who shipped this, named below.

named custodian: Quenix Oliix

**Alert: CatalogueImport stalled (Harrowgate Library feed)**

This fires when the nightly catalogue import from the Harrowgate feed hasn't written a record in 45 minutes. Usually it's a malformed MARC batch jamming the parser — the job doesn't crash, it just sits there sulking. Restarting the importer clears it about 80% of the time; otherwise quarantine the offending batch and let the rest through. Full triage steps, including the quarantine command, live on the page below.

dashboard of yagug-yafop = https://sonarqube.zarqeldata.corp/pipeline/run/ticket/job/a05c978b94bd721e

Ticket #: open
Site: Wrenfield House
Category: Facilities — relocation

Summary: The mail room has moved from Level 1 to Level 2, beside the print hub. New starters should collect welcome packs and any pre-arrival deliveries from the new location, not the old room, which is now a storage area. The Level 2 corridor door is keypad-secured during induction week; use the access code below.

staff pass of tajog-bahap = bdg-GTUUI-82661